男性,55岁。看报纸时突感头痛,复视,颈部僵硬,头颅CT示脑池内高密度影,最可能的诊断为()

A.硬膜外出血

B.脑栓塞

C.椎动脉系统TIA

D.蛛网膜下腔出血

E.颅内肿瘤

答案

参考答案:D

解析:蛛网膜下腔出血多表现为突发剧烈头痛及呕吐,面色苍白,冷汗,脑膜刺激征阳性以及血性脑脊液或头颅CT见颅底各池、大脑纵裂及脑沟中积血等。
